[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ous] Also, a previous poster made a comment about disruptive students in the learning environment. I find this to be interesting. At the private school, we had major disruptions- but the check(s) cleared so the family stayed. [/quote] Agree with this! As a parent with a middle schooler in a NW private and another in the early years at Mann, I have definitely seen disruptive behavior tolerated to an almost bizarre degree at the private. As long as the disruptor family is full pay, they will let quite a lot slide so I think that is not really a good point of comparison. I can also say that Mann is way more rigorous academically than the private at this early stage. We personally know at least 5 kids who finished Mann and then easily made the switch to my older child's private school for middle school. Of course, I am sure a lot depends on the year, etc., and I don't know about other schools, but the flow from Mann to private DC middle schools seems fairly well-traveled. Also a small note for those who think you need to move in-bounds for Mann: not so! The lottery worked well for us and about 1/3 of the kids in our class are OOB as well so definitely don't count that out as an option.[/quote]
